During the sprint race for the Chinese Grand Prix, a fierce battle took place between Ferrari driver Carlos Sainz and Charles Leclerc. The latter felt that his teammate was over the line, Sainz did not think it was all that bad. Leclerc reveals that a conversation took place afterwards together with team boss Fred Vasseur.
In the closing stages of the sprint race at the Shanghai International Circuit, the Ferrari drivers went into battle with each other, hitting each other and Leclerc briefly going off track. The Monegasque immediately expressed his dissatisfaction via board radio, stating that Sainz "fought him harder than the other drivers". He also said after the sprint race that his teammate had gone too far.
Sainz, on the other hand, did not think it was all that bad, but both drivers said they would talk to each other. They did, Leclerc told us. "We spoke briefly before qualifying and much longer after qualifying with Fred and everything is fine," he says briefly.
The five-time race winner does not want to say more about it. "I'm not going into details, but as I said, sometimes I went over the limit, sometimes he went over the limit and it's part of the game. And now we've had a discussion and it's fine," Leclerc said.
